‘Anarchy in Croydon’ fears as Mayor axes 22 safety officer jobs

Neighbourhood Safety Officers work to reduce fly-tipping and anti-social behaviour, and one worker facing redundancy warns that erasing his department is ‘a complete invitation to stabbings’.
